Requirements
Mechanical or Thermal Engineering degree with 5-10+ years of experience in electronics cooling, preferably in telecommunications. Proficiency in CFD thermal analysis tools (Flomerics/Siemens) and other heat transfer analysis tools. Experience in electronics packaging is a plus. Strong verbal and written communication, ability to work independently and in a team, and excellent analytical skills. Ability to participate in design and development of complex mechanical designs, device packaging, PCB assembly, and system-level products; conduct CFD simulations and empirical testing; liaise with thermal component suppliers; contribute across the product lifecycle from architecture to final release.
Description

Join our Applied R&D Electromechanical Design team and work at the forefront of multi‑discipline innovation, where you’ll tackle complex, target-oriented challenges spanning hardware, software and system design. 

 

In this role, you will contribute to the design, development and implementation of electromechanical solutions for Base Transceiver Station (BTS) modules and units, including mechanics, thermal management, interconnections, power supply units (PSU), printed wiring board (PWB) layouts and overall hardware usability. You will systematically combine existing knowledge and best practices to solve real-world problems, provide techno‑economic consulting to internal and external stakeholders, and drive incremental improvements in products, operational processes and customer-specific features.
